This is Jermaine Jones. He is 27 years old, he’s a defensive midfielder, he plays for Schalke in the Bundesliga, he has three German national team call ups, and he has just told the German Football Association that he wants to play for the United States.

If you hadn’t heard by now, Borussia Dortmund starlet defender Neven Subotic has chosen to play for the Serbian national team, homeland of his father.
